/**
* Auto-detects the version of the Web Socket protocol in use and creates a new proper
* {@link WebSocketServerHandshaker}.
*/
public class WebSocketServerHandshakerFactory {

    private final String webSocketURL;

    private final String subprotocols;

    private final boolean allowExtensions;

    private final int maxFramePayloadLength;

    /**
     * Constructor specifying the destination web socket location
     *
     * @param webSocketURL
     *            URL for web socket communications. e.g "ws://myhost.com/mypath".
     *            Subsequent web socket frames will be sent to this URL.
     * @param subprotocols
     *            CSV of supported protocols. Null if sub protocols not supported.
     * @param allowExtensions
     *            Allow extensions to be used in the reserved bits of the web socket frame
     */
    public WebSocketServerHandshakerFactory(
            String webSocketURL, String subprotocols, boolean allowExtensions) {
        this(webSocketURL, subprotocols, allowExtensions, 65536);
    }

    /**
     * Constructor specifying the destination web socket location
     *
     * @param webSocketURL
     *            URL for web socket communications. e.g "ws://myhost.com/mypath".
     *            Subsequent web socket frames will be sent to this URL.
     * @param subprotocols
     *            CSV of supported protocols. Null if sub protocols not supported.
     * @param allowExtensions
     *            Allow extensions to be used in the reserved bits of the web socket frame
     * @param maxFramePayloadLength
     *            Maximum allowable frame payload length. Setting this value to your application's
     *            requirement may reduce denial of service attacks using long data frames.
     */
    public WebSocketServerHandshakerFactory(
            String webSocketURL, String subprotocols, boolean allowExtensions,
            int maxFramePayloadLength) {
        this.webSocketURL = webSocketURL;
        this.subprotocols = subprotocols;
        this.allowExtensions = allowExtensions;
        this.maxFramePayloadLength = maxFramePayloadLength;
    }

    /**
     * Instances a new handshaker
     *
     * @return A new WebSocketServerHandshaker for the requested web socket version. Null if web
     *         socket version is not supported.
     */
    public WebSocketServerHandshaker newHandshaker(HttpRequest req) {

        String version = req.headers().get(Names.SEC_WEBSOCKET_VERSION);
        if (version != null) {
            if (version.equals(WebSocketVersion.V13.toHttpHeaderValue())) {
                // Version 13 of the wire protocol - RFC 6455 (version 17 of the draft hybi specification).
                return new WebSocketServerHandshaker13(
                        webSocketURL, subprotocols, allowExtensions, maxFramePayloadLength);
            } else if (version.equals(WebSocketVersion.V08.toHttpHeaderValue())) {
                // Version 8 of the wire protocol - version 10 of the draft hybi specification.
                return new WebSocketServerHandshaker08(
                        webSocketURL, subprotocols, allowExtensions, maxFramePayloadLength);
            } else if (version.equals(WebSocketVersion.V07.toHttpHeaderValue())) {
                // Version 8 of the wire protocol - version 07 of the draft hybi specification.
                return new WebSocketServerHandshaker07(
                        webSocketURL, subprotocols, allowExtensions, maxFramePayloadLength);
            } else {
                return null;
            }
        } else {
            // Assume version 00 where version header was not specified
            return new WebSocketServerHandshaker00(webSocketURL, subprotocols, maxFramePayloadLength);
        }
    }

    /**
     * Return that we need cannot not support the web socket version
     */
    public static ChannelFuture sendUnsupportedVersionResponse(Channel channel) {
        return sendUnsupportedVersionResponse(channel, channel.newPromise());
    }

    /**
     * Return that we need cannot not support the web socket version
     */
    public static ChannelFuture sendUnsupportedVersionResponse(Channel channel, ChannelPromise promise) {
        HttpResponse res = new DefaultHttpResponse(
                HttpVersion.HTTP_1_1,
                HttpResponseStatus.UPGRADE_REQUIRED);
        res.headers().set(Names.SEC_WEBSOCKET_VERSION, WebSocketVersion.V13.toHttpHeaderValue());
        return channel.write(res, promise);
    }
}
